Chapter 2.Hardware Installation Guide

The TD-8841 maintains six separate interfaces, including four Ethernet interfaces, one USB interface and one ADSL interface. The Router should not be located where it will be exposed to moisture or excessive heat. Place the Router in a location where it can be safely connected to the various devices as well as to a power source.

2.1 System requirement

Confirm your computer has been installed with networking interface card (NIC) before connecting ADSL2+ Router to your computer, with the operating system supporting the TCP/IP protocol.
